# Break-Glass: Catalog Cache Invalidation

Reviewers: break-glass applies only when Shelfwright's catalog cache serves stale prices and the normal purge API is down. Approve the emergency flush PR, then trigger the manual invalidation job. Scope it to affected SKUs, never global. The job prompts for the break-glass recovery passphrase given below.

recovery phrase for fajef-tagaf: ulaeth-tamvan-sorwyn-kaseth-sorir

# Service Accounts — Template Rendering

The Quillcast renderer runs under the svc-render account. Rendering latency regressed after the partial-cache change; the account's cache namespace was being evicted hourly. Fix: pin the namespace TTL and warm on deploy. For the sync: p95 is back under 40ms. To inspect cache stats, call the internal render-metrics service, which accepts the key below.

API key for bageg-kajef: vxb2-ss

Handover Note — Director transition, Corvane Industries

From: L. Ashweth To: D. Pirell

The Brightmere reseller programme now covers eleven partners across three regions. Tier criteria were revised last quarter; two partners remain under review for underperformance. Margin terms are fixed until year end. Quarterly partner reviews are scheduled; Pirell assumes chair duties immediately. Strategic direction for the programme is captured in the confidential note below.

management briefing: The pricing group signed off on a budget of $40.7 million for Project Holath. The renewal with Holethax Holdings closes at $35.8 million a year, 63 percent above the last contract.